簡體   English   中英

Spring Security OAuth2 自定義成功用戶

[英]Spring Security OAuth2 custom success user

我想通過 Azure AD 添加 OAuth 授權。 我使用本指南來設置它。 問題是我只想將 Azure AD 用作信任提供者(例如用戶屬於特定組又名目錄),但我不想與OidcUser Spring Security User 一起使用。

我想要的過程:將用戶重定向到 Microsoft 登錄頁面,使用所有令牌接收用戶信息,處理我的服務器端的請求並根據來自 Microsoft 的電子郵件授權我對 Spring Security UserDetails的自定義實現

如果您的方案是完全消除用戶身份驗證,而您的服務器要直接進行身份驗證,則可以使用客戶端憑據流

根據您在第二段中提到的涉及用戶的過程,可以使用身份驗證代碼流。

另外,代碼示例和實現請參考Microsoft Github 文檔

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M